Abstract
In this paper, a TiB2/TiN composite was produced by the hot pressing sintering method. The effect of hot pressing parameters on the TiB2/TiN composite microstructure and mechanical properties was investigated. The results show that the fracture toughness and flexural strength of the composite increase firstly and then decrease with an increase of the sintering temperature. The flexural strength of the composite increases firstly and then decreases with an increase of the sintering time, while the fracture toughness increases consistently with an increase of the sintering time. The microstructure was revealed by the means of SEM and TEM. The results show that the TiB2 grain size and density increase with an increase of the sintering temperature and time. There are irregular shape grains at 1530 °C sintering temperature for 90 min sintering time. New phase of MoNi is found in the composite. Ni element increases in the vicinity around TiN particles with the increasing temperature. In the sample prepared at 1620 °C temperature, many dislocations can be found.
